Your garage door groans, clicks, or whines—and refuses to open. That unsettling noise isn’t just annoying—it’s a warning sign that something’s misaligned, worn, or failing. Ignoring it risks sudden failure, safety hazards, or even damage to the door itself.
Quick Diagnosis
Before grabbing tools, narrow down the issue with these common culprits:
- Grinding or screeching: Worn gear assembly or stripped drive gear
- Clicking without movement: Faulty logic board or bad capacitor
- Rattling or vibrating: Loose mounting bolts, bent rail, or unbalanced door
- Squealing or high-pitched whine: Dry or failing motor bearings or chain/screw tension issues
- Intermittent operation with noise: Failing wall button wiring or radio frequency interference

Step-by-Step Fix
Work methodically—start simple and escalate only when needed:
- Check door balance and manual operation: Disengage the opener using the red emergency release cord. Lift the door halfway by hand. It should stay put. If it drifts down or slams up, the springs need adjustment—see our spring tuning guide.
- Tighten all hardware: Use your socket set to secure rail brackets, motor mounting bolts, and trolley assembly screws. A loose rail vibrates at high RPM and mimics bearing failure.
- Lubricate moving parts properly: Apply white lithium grease—not oil or silicone—to the chain or screw drive, rollers, and hinges. Wipe excess to prevent dust buildup. Skip the track—it’s not a lubrication point.
- Inspect and replace the gear assembly: Remove the cover and look for cracked, chipped, or discolored nylon gears. According to Chamberlain’s 2022 Field Service Report, 63% of noisy, non-responsive openers over 8 years old had degraded gear kits.
- Test and replace the capacitor: With power off, discharge the capacitor using an insulated screwdriver across its terminals. Then test capacitance with your multimeter. A reading more than ±10% of the labeled µF rating means replacement is required.
When to Call a Pro
Some issues demand certified expertise—not DIY confidence:
- The opener hums but doesn’t move, and the capacitor tests good—this often points to internal motor winding failure or logic board shorting
- You smell burning insulation or see visible charring on circuit boards or wiring
- The door reverses unpredictably *and* makes grinding noise—could indicate broken cable, damaged drum, or compromised torsion spring
- Your opener lacks a manual release or uses proprietary firmware (e.g., newer MyQ-enabled models with encrypted boards)

Prevention Tips
Extend your opener’s life and silence future noise with routine care:
- Lubricate rollers, hinges, and drive mechanism every 6 months—more often in coastal or dusty climates
- Check rail alignment quarterly using a level along its full length; adjust brackets if sag exceeds 1/8"
- Replace the backup battery in Wi-Fi-enabled openers annually—even if it still powers the light
- Keep the photo-eye lenses clean and aligned; misalignment stresses the motor during repeated retry cycles
- Install vibration-dampening rubber mounts between opener and ceiling joists if mounting directly to framing
Why does my garage door opener click but not move?
A rapid clicking sound usually means the logic board is sending power—but the motor isn’t engaging. This commonly points to a failed capacitor (especially in units over 5 years old), seized motor windings, or stripped drive gear preventing torque transfer. Test the capacitor first—it’s the easiest and most frequent fix.
Can I replace the gear kit myself on a Chamberlain opener?
Yes—if your model uses the standard 41A5273A or 41A5274A gear-and-sprocket assembly (common in Whisper Drive and PowerDrive units from 2005–2018). The process takes ~45 minutes with basic tools. But skip it if your opener is newer than 2019—many now use sealed gearmotors requiring full unit replacement.
Is it safe to lubricate the chain while the opener is plugged in?
No—always disconnect power at the outlet or circuit breaker before applying lubricant. Residual current in capacitors can deliver a shock, and accidental activation while your hands are near moving parts poses serious injury risk. Verify power is off with a non-contact voltage tester.
What noise means the motor bearings are failing?
A consistent high-pitched whine or rumbling growl that increases with speed—not just at startup—is the hallmark of failing motor bearings. Unlike gear noise (which is rhythmic and tied to rotation), bearing noise persists through the entire cycle and may worsen when the unit heats up. Replacement is required; bearings aren’t user-serviceable.
Why does the noise only happen in cold weather?
Cold temperatures thicken lubricants and contract metal components, increasing friction in aged gear trains and stiffening rubber bushings. This often reveals marginal wear that’s silent in warmer conditions. If noise appears seasonally, inspect gear teeth for micro-cracks and replace lubricant with a low-temp synthetic grease rated to -20°F.
How do I know if the problem is the opener—or the door itself?
Disengage the opener and operate the door manually. If it moves smoothly and stays balanced, the issue is likely in the opener. If it drags, jerks, or feels heavy, inspect rollers, tracks, and springs first—replace worn rollers or clean and realign tracks before troubleshooting the motor.
